    Hi DEs,

    We understand that October is the harvest of the vines and we would like to know if there are any places that offer wine-tasting with/without a meal around Montreux or Martigny. We won’t be driving so we can only visit places that are accessible by train or bus. Thank you.

    Hi Kaira428,

    Sure, there are plenty of wine-tasting options. You may like the rides offered by the Lavaux Express near Montreux. You’ll find a short description and a link at http://www.myswissalps.com/activities/culinary/dineonthemove.

    In addition, I recommend that you study the options at http://www.montreuxriviera.com/en/Z12840/wine-tourism-autumn and http://www.montreuxriviera.com/en/G57/wine-experiences-tastings.

    In Martigny you’ll find several wine caves, cellars and shops. Please see http://www.martigny.com/en/activities-and-wealth/gastronomy-1503/ for an overview.

    Most locations can be well reached with public transportation. Just enter any address in the Swiss timetable to find out how to get there. This page explains how it works: http://www.myswissalps.com/timetable.

    As for how to reach the Oeschinensee: you’ll first travel by train to Kandersteg, then by gondola up to the lake area. Enter “Oeschinen (Bergstation)” as your destination in the timetable for all details. Note that the gondolas run until October 23 before the seasonal break starts.

    You might like the Lavaux-Vinorama in Rivaz, http://www.lavaux-vinorama.ch. Rivaz is about a 15 min. train ride from Montreux and then another 8-10 minute walk to the Vinorama. Please check their website for all their options. I loved their selection for wine tasting. Have a wonderful trip.
